I am getting an exception saying :
java.lang.IllegalArgumentException: 'sessionFactory' or 'hibernateTemplate' is required
When trying to use the @Repository annotation on a HibernateDaoSupport class. The error message is straightforward, in order to create the Repository it needs a sessionFactory. However,I have defined a session factory in my XML:
<!-- Hibernate -->
<bean id="sessionFactory" class="org.springframework.orm.hibernate3.annotation.AnnotationSessionFactoryBean">
<property name="dataSource" ref="dashDataSource" />
<property name="annotatedClasses">
<list>
<value>com.mycomp.myapp.Category</value>
</list>
</property>
<property name="hibernateProperties">
<props>
<prop key="hibernate.show_sql">true</prop>
<prop key="hibernate.dialect">org.hibernate.dialect.MySQLDialect</prop>
</props>
</property>
</bean>
So I'm not sure how to give the repository the SessionFactory that it requires while it's creating it's annotation driven beans, I attempted to do the following:
@Autowired
protected HibernateTemplate createHibernateTemplate(SessionFactory sessionFactory) {
return super.createHibernateTemplate(sessionFactory);
}
But this does not solve the problem, likely because the repository needs that property while instantiating, not just when performing an action. Unfortunately, I don't know how to get around this problem because there are no constructors or initialization methods to override with a @Autowired annotation.
I checked to make sure the sessionFactory bean is being created and can be Autowired, and that is fine.
HibernateDaoSupport is supplied with SessionFactory via setSessionFactory(). However, setSessionFactory() is final, so you can't override it to add an @Autowired annotation. But you can apply @Autowired to the arbitrary method and call setSessionFactory() from it:
@Autowired
public void init(SessionFactory factory) {
setSessionFactory(factory);
}
